Skip to contentDeliver high-quality, reliable software with advanced QA and software testing skills. Learn to detect bugs, improve functionality, and ensure a seamless user experience through industry-standard testing methodologies.
Ready to boost your team’s productivity and stay ahead in a competitive market? We offer a wide range of upskilling options, including government-funded training, to help you achieve your goals. Whether you’re looking to develop existing staff or recruit new talent, our no-obligation skills gap consultancy can identify the perfect solution for your business. Contact us today to explore the best options for your team.
Enquire NowAs businesses increasingly rely on software to drive their operations, Quality Assurance (QA) and Software Testing have become crucial to delivering reliable, high-quality products. QA ensures that software meets industry standards and user expectations, while testing identifies bugs and performance issues before they reach the customer. By ensuring product quality from the start, companies can avoid costly errors and improve user satisfaction.
Upskilling in QA and software testing opens the door to a range of career opportunities, including:
For businesses, investing in QA and software testing skills means fewer bugs, smoother launches, and improved user satisfaction. By catching defects early in the development process, companies save on rework costs and avoid damaging their reputation with faulty software. QA also helps ensure that software complies with industry standards, improving the overall customer experience.
Our QA & Software Testing courses provide hands-on training, covering both manual and automated testing methodologies. Learn how to use industry-standard tools like Selenium, JUnit, and LoadRunner to develop comprehensive test plans, automate testing workflows, and ensure software performance and reliability. Whether you're looking to build a dedicated QA team or develop your own testing skills, our courses will equip you with the knowledge to deliver error-free software and enhance your product’s reliability.
When it comes to professional development, The Coders Guild stands out for our deep industry connections and hands-on, challenge-based learning. Here’s why we’re the go-to choice for businesses and professionals:
Here are some of the industry professionals who contribute their expertise to The Coders Guild. Our trainers don’t just teach – they practice what they preach, ensuring the content you learn is up-to-date and relevant to today’s job market. Each trainer helps design, review, and deliver cutting-edge training in their area of expertise.
Equip your team with agile practices and practical tools that boost performance and streamline workflows, improving both individual and team productivity.
Learn from seasoned professionals who bring years of real-world experience, giving your team actionable insights and proven techniques.
Stay on the cutting edge with training that integrates the latest AI tools and automation strategies to enhance your processes.
Foster collaboration through peer-to-peer support and interactive learning, ensuring your team thrives in a collaborative, dynamic environment.
The experience was very good, the trainers were very helpful and the course was easy to follow.
Valentina Aramă
We can help you tap into a wide range of government funding opportunities to support your team’s professional development. From fully funded apprenticeships to cost-effective short courses, our training solutions are designed to maximise ROI while minimising cost. Explore how your business can benefit from these programs and start upskilling today
Let's maximise your team's potential together!
We asked Ady Stokes a few questions about his experiences working in the software testing community, and how he draws on that to inform his approach to teaching.
5 mins read time
Discover how digital skills training with The Coders Guild helped Ben Palmer progress from furlough in lockdown to an exciting software testing apprenticeship at Ascensor in just a few months.
4 mins read time
As an employer looking at Apprenticeships, you may have questions around the Apprenticeship Levy.
Our courses cover essential skills like manual testing, test automation, performance testing, and quality assurance strategies. You’ll also gain hands-on experience with testing tools such as Selenium, JUnit, Postman, and LoadRunner, ensuring you can effectively test and validate software.
We offer courses for all experience levels. Beginners start with the fundamentals of QA and testing, such as manual testing techniques and basic test case development, while advanced courses dive into automated testing frameworks, performance testing, and continuous testing strategies. No prior experience is required for entry-level courses.
With QA and software testing skills, you can pursue roles such as QA Engineer, Test Automation Engineer, Manual Tester, Performance Tester, and QA Lead/Manager. These roles are in high demand across industries, and our courses are designed to provide you with the practical skills needed to excel in these careers.
Course length varies depending on the depth and focus of each program. We offer short workshops that take 1-2 days, intensive boot camps that run for 12-16 weeks, and part-time courses spread over several weeks. Our apprenticeship programs provide a comprehensive, hands-on learning experience over up to 24 months, aligning with team and business needs.
Yes, upon completion of our QA and software testing courses, you will receive a certification recognised by industry professionals, validating your skills in software testing and quality assurance. Some advanced programs, particularly apprenticeships, also provide a formal qualification to enhance your career prospects.
Most of our QA and software testing courses are delivered in a remote-first format with interactive, group-based learning sessions. However, some workshops or modules may include in-person components, as certain hands-on testing practices like hardware testing and manual testing labs are often best conducted face-to-face.
You’ll gain experience with industry-standard tools like Selenium, JUnit, Postman, and performance testing tools such as LoadRunner. You’ll also learn about test automation frameworks, CI/CD integration, and testing best practices, ensuring you have the skills needed to efficiently test and validate software applications.
Our courses are designed around challenge-based learning, focusing on practical, real-world scenarios where you create and execute test cases, automate testing processes, and perform quality assurance reviews. You’ll work collaboratively in teams to solve testing challenges, ensuring you gain practical, hands-on experience that mirrors professional environments.
Yes, all our courses are project-based, giving you the opportunity to work on real-world testing scenarios. You’ll perform manual and automated testing on real applications, identify bugs, and ensure software quality—building a strong, practical foundation that you can apply in the workplace.
The level of support depends on the course you choose. Our instructors provide mentorship and one-on-one coaching, and you’ll have access to a dedicated pastoral team for guidance. Apprenticeships offer personalised support, with regular check-ins from technical coaches and pastoral coaches, ensuring that you have the assistance needed to succeed.
Many of our QA and software testing courses are eligible for government funding. Apprenticeships are supported nationwide, and additional funding options are available for learners based in specific regions. We also assist businesses in accessing funding to upskill their teams. Contact us to learn more about the funding options available to you.
We provide an Information, Advice, and Guidance (IAG) process to help you select the right course based on your career goals and experience level. Our team will discuss your background, interests, and aspirations to recommend the best program for your needs. If multiple options are available, we’ll walk you through each one, ensuring you make an informed decision that aligns with your professional development.